For more information on Vovida Networks, Inc., please see * <http://www.vovida.org/>. * */static const char* const StatelessBasicProxy_hxx_Version =    "$Id: StatelessBasicProxy.hxx,v 1.5.24.3 2003/03/04 20:00:08 sprajpat Exp $";#include "Data.hxx"#include "Fifo.h"#include "Operator.hxx"#include "SipTransceiver.hxx"#include "StatelessWorkerThread.hxx"#include "cpLog.h"class HeartbeatTxThread;class HeartbeatRxThread;class HouseKeepingThread;namespace Vocal{class SipThread;/** Object StatelessBasicProxy<pre><br> Usage of this Class </br>     This class creates a  call container, callprocessing fifo, sipstack,     worker and sip threads. StatelessBasicProxy::run method starts the worker     and sip threads. It differs from the BasicProxy as it does not use     Builder->feature->State->Operator framework and directly works with     Operators.This lightwight impementation is suitable for SIP proxy.     Create the proxy given the sip port (which defaults     to 5060), the application name (which defaults to unknown).     The boolean filteron indicates whether to createg a filtering sip     transceiver or not (defaults to true). The boolean nat indicates     whether the sip transceiver should be created to handle network     address translation (defaults to false).     StatelessBasicProxy( unsigned short          defaultSipPort = 5060,                             Data                    applName = "unknown",                             bool                    filteron = true,                             bool                    nat = false,                             SipAppContext           cContext =                             APP_CONTEXT_GENERIC);Exmaple:    void FooSIPproxy::run()    {      StatelessBasicProxy thefooSIPproxy(mySipPort,                           "FooSIPproxy", filter, nat , APP_CONTEXT_PROXY);      Now,  ADD OPERATORS        Sptr < FooOpAck > opAck           = new FooOpAck;        thefooSIPproxy.addOperator( opAck );        Sptr < FooOpBye > opBye           = new FooOpBye;        thefooSIPproxy.addOperator( opBye );        .        .        .        Start Threads        thefooSIPproxy.run();   }</pre> */class StatelessBasicProxy{    public:        /** Explained in Uasge of this Class section.	 */        StatelessBasicProxy( unsigned short          defaultSipPort = 5060,                             Data                    applName = "unknown",                              bool                    filteron = true,                              bool                    nat = false,                             SipAppContext           cContext = APP_CONTEXT_GENERIC);        /** Virtual destructor         */        virtual ~StatelessBasicProxy();        /** Runs the underlying sip thread and worker thread.         */        virtual void run();        /** Shutdown the underlying sip thread and worker thread.         */        virtual void shutdown();        void addOperator(const Sptr < Operator > &   op)        {            cpLog(LOG_DEBUG, "Operator %s" , op->name());            myOperators.push_back(op);        }        /** Joins the underlying sip thread and worker thread.         */        virtual void join();        /** Calls the heartbeat tx run method.         *  <B>Deprecated</B> call run() instead that also         *  runs the heartbeat threads         */        virtual void runHeartbeatThread();        ///        void process(const Sptr < SipProxyEvent > event) const;        /** Shuts down the three heartbeat threads.         */        virtual void shutdownHeartbeatThread();        /** Calls the three heartbeat thread join methods         */        virtual void joinHeartbeatThread();    protected:        /** Proxy Operator list         */        vector<Sptr<Operator> > myOperators;        /** Shared call processing queue between the sip thread and the         *  worker thread. The sip thread writes to the queue and the         *  sip thread reads from the queue.         */        Sptr < Fifo < Sptr < SipProxyEvent > > > myCallProcessingQueue;        /** Sip transceiver that receives the incoming sip message, and         *  that is used to send outgoing sip messages. The sip thread         *  uses the sip transceiver to read incoming sip messages.         */        Sptr < SipTransceiver > mySipStack;        /** The worker thread reads incoming sip events and processes them,         *  via the supplied builder.         */        Sptr < StatelessWorkerThread > myWorkerThread;        /** Ther sip thread reads the incoming sip messages from the          *  sip transceiver and posts them to the worker thread.         */        Sptr < SipThread > mySipThread;        /** Pointer to heartbeat tx thread object         */         Sptr < HeartbeatTxThread >  myHeartbeatTxThread;                /** Pointer to heartbeat rx thread object         */         Sptr < HeartbeatRxThread >  myHeartbeatRxThread;                /** Pointer to heartbeat housekeeping thread object         */        Sptr < HouseKeepingThread > myHouseKeepingThread;    private:        /** Suppress copying         */        StatelessBasicProxy(const StatelessBasicProxy &);                /** Suppress copying         */        const StatelessBasicProxy & operator=(const StatelessBasicProxy &);}; }#endif // STATELESS_HEART_LESS_PROXY_HXX
